Family First Prevention Services Act Updates

 

As we have just passed the half-year mark since the start of the Family Prevention Services Act (FFPSA), CWDS continues to strive to meet our southern county’s needs. One of those efforts is the recent release of our eLearning, which aims to give Child Welfare staff at all levels an overview of FFPSA with a specific focus on Parts I and V. This eLearning is now available in the Child Welfare Training statewide learning management system (LMS), better known as CACWT

 

Additionally, CWDS has held two convenings this fiscal year. The first convening focused on bringing together Child Welfare staff across Southern California to begin conversations around early implementation. We are happy to see that much of the collaboration that began in the first convening is still ongoing today. The second convening focused on Part I, Prevention. Counties were provided the opportunity to invite community partners to the table to engage in early discussions about their Comprehensive Prevention Plan. CWDS plans to offer a third convening in June, which will focus on Part IV of the Act. Please keep an eye out for more information as it develops.
